




Recorded on July 21, 2026:
As the summer moves along quickly, our hosts pause to discuss concerts, travel, major sporting events, and the approaching fall event season. The conversation highlights the community impact and logistical scale of FIFA fan festivals, stadiums, volunteers, and event production, with curiosity about the AV, IT, and project-management lessons learned behind a global event.
In the PM Minute, Murphy Daley emphasizes that effective AV professionals should regularly reassess their systems, standards, software, and tools—especially as AI introduces new possibilities. The group also discusses the value of transparent product evaluation, exploring alternatives beyond familiar consultant specifications, and maintaining an open-minded approach to emerging AV solutions.
